OWINGS MILLS, Md. (AP) - The Baltimore Ravens have agreed to terms with middle linebacker Ray Lewis on a multiyear contract.

The Ravens also reached an agreement on a three-year deal with
Minnesota Vikings' six-time Pro Bowl center Matt Birk.

Ravens spokesman Kevin Byrne said Wednesday the agreement will let Lewis finish his career with the team that drafted him and which he led to a Super Bowl title in 2000.

The 10-time Pro Bowl pick had three interceptions and two fumble recoveries last season.

By keeping Lewis, the Ravens fill the void created at inside linebacker when Bart Scott signed with the New York Jets.
